Digital Banking Support Specialist - Temporary

Temporary Full-Time N/A - No Group Bremerton, WA, US 1 Attachments

Heritage Bank currently has an exciting temporary assignment opportunity with our organization!

The Digital Banking team is seeking temporarydigital banking support specialists (August 2026 - July 2027) who will be responsible for completing daily operational tasks for the department, reviewing and resolving service requests, responding to internal and external inquiries, and ensuring timely completion of operational activities and compliance with operational and regulatory policies/procedures to mitigate risk.

This position is Temporary - Full Time; typical schedule is Monday through Friday 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Flexibility is required to work as needed to ensure adequate staffing for training or employee absences.

This assignment is fully onsite in Bremerton, Washington

As a temporary employee, you will be eligible to participate in a 401(k) plan with company match, accrue sick time, and will have access to the Employee Assistance Program. To view Benefits Summary: Apply > Current Openings > position > attachment

Base Salary Range:

$20.50 - $25.00 per hour

The Assignment at a Glance:

  • Researches and responds to internal and external customer inquiries via Jira, email, phone or in person.
  • Protects and maintains confidentiality with all customer financial data when handling customer requests and transactions.
  • Acquires knowledge to set-up, implement and maintain business online banking, and Business RDC customers.
  • Assists in providing troubleshooting and support to business and consumer online banking customers, remotely using Computer Sharing Software and over the phone.
  • Reconciles assigned general ledger and bank control accounts in a timely and accurate manner.
  • Contributes to the success of the department with willingness to share and cross train in all department responsibilities, as required or assigned.

Core Skills and Qualifications:

  • High School Diploma or equivalent required. Coursework and/or certification in business or accounting, and/or relevant education – preferred.
  • 1+ year recent customer service, data entry, clerical and/or office support experience, demonstrating working knowledge of general office administration practices and procedures required. Recent experience in Electronic / Digital Banking with working knowledge and understanding of Online Banking systems (Q2), Mobile Banking, RDC, EFT processing and regulatory compliance preferred.
  • Equivalent combination of education and experience may be considered.
  • Provides high level of quality service for internal/external customers; responds to customers' needs, questions and concerns in an accurate, effective, and timely manner.
  • Ability to provide clients with information and data, as well as gain their trust and respect while maintaining personal composure when confronted with a difficult situation and/or customer. Ability to elevate to next level management.
  • Effective interpersonal and written/verbal communication skills with the ability to communicate technical issues over the phone, in person and via email; and ability to read, write, speak, and understand English well.
  • Effective research, attention to detail, time management, and organizational skills to manage multiple assignments and reporting requests to meet concurrent deadlines, with moderate supervision and oversight.
  • Basic understanding of debit/credit relationships and negotiable instruments; general math skills to balance accounts and locate routine and non-routine mathematical errors, to process debits and credits accurately, and adhere to customer instructions.
  • Ability to learn and gain an understanding and apply principles, procedures, requirements, regulations, and policies related to assigned area, as well as gain working knowledge of the Bank’s policies, procedures, products, and services.
  • Unquestionable integrity in handling sensitive and confidential information required.
  • Working knowledge of office administration practices and procedures.
  • Basic knowledge of MS Office products (Word, Excel, Outlook), with the ability to learn and adapt to new technologies quickly.
  • PC Experience using ticketing systems (Jira, etc.) - preferred.
